Grayscale is a crypto-focused asset manager. We have over a decade of operational experience managing crypto funds and pioneered the model of offering exposure to cryptocurrencies in the form of a security. We’re proud of our crypto expertise and work closely with individual and institutional investors as they explore this asset class as part of their portfolio allocation.
Position Summary:
Grayscale is seeking a Director of Events to lead our growing events function. From managing our participation at industry conferences to planning our own Grayscale events, the ideal candidate is someone with deep passion and experience in event planning, and who brings a proven approach to event strategy as an independent channel driving measurable ROI for the business. As an applicant, you will have 5-7 years of experience planning and managing events, enjoy traveling for events, and thrive in high pressure environments.
